Fleischman has written primarily historical fiction. Structurally the most complex, Bull Run describes events leading up to and through the first Battle of Bull Run and its immediate aftermath. Like Bull Run, The Borning Room uses first person narration, but it reveals only at the end that it was primarily a flashback. It tells about life in the late nineteenth century in Ohio.
